patches/gnome-menus-01-quickstart.diff
author rohinis
Tue, 29 Nov 2011 17:32:55 +0000
branchs11express-2010-11
changeset 22234 c23e64da3e06
parent 14401 b95c41e67d3f
child 20373 140925d1f222
permissions -rw-r--r--
2011-11-29 Rohini S <[email protected]> * patches/Python26-22-audio.diff: Fixes CVE-2010-1634 * specs/SUNWPython26.spec: Fixes CR 7085446
Ignore whitespace changes - Everywhere: Within whitespace: At end of lines:
12527
ecafaa5ea72b * base-specs/gnome-desktop.spec : Re-Apply patch which fixes bugster:6695640
mattman
parents: 9472
diff changeset
     1
--- gnome-menus-2.23.1.old/desktop-directories/Makefile.am	2008-04-21 20:49:27.000000000 +0100
ecafaa5ea72b * base-specs/gnome-desktop.spec : Re-Apply patch which fixes bugster:6695640
mattman
parents: 9472
diff changeset
     2
+++ gnome-menus-2.23.1/desktop-directories/Makefile.am	2008-05-29 13:13:10.808649000 +0100
ecafaa5ea72b * base-specs/gnome-desktop.spec : Re-Apply patch which fixes bugster:6695640
mattman
parents: 9472
diff changeset
     3
@@ -27,6 +27,7 @@
ecafaa5ea72b * base-specs/gnome-desktop.spec : Re-Apply patch which fixes bugster:6695640
mattman
parents: 9472
diff changeset
     4
 	X-GNOME-Menu-Applications.directory.in	\
ecafaa5ea72b * base-specs/gnome-desktop.spec : Re-Apply patch which fixes bugster:6695640
mattman
parents: 9472
diff changeset
     5
 	X-GNOME-Menu-System.directory.in	\
ecafaa5ea72b * base-specs/gnome-desktop.spec : Re-Apply patch which fixes bugster:6695640
mattman
parents: 9472
diff changeset
     6
 	$(directory_in_controlcenterfiles)	\
ecafaa5ea72b * base-specs/gnome-desktop.spec : Re-Apply patch which fixes bugster:6695640
mattman
parents: 9472
diff changeset
     7
+	QuickStart.directory.in				\
7151
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
     8
 	$(NULL)
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
     9
 
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    10
 directory_DATA = $(directory_in_files:.directory.in=.directory)
12527
ecafaa5ea72b * base-specs/gnome-desktop.spec : Re-Apply patch which fixes bugster:6695640
mattman
parents: 9472
diff changeset
    11
--- gnome-menus-2.23.1.old/desktop-directories/QuickStart.directory.in	1970-01-01 01:00:00.000000000 +0100
ecafaa5ea72b * base-specs/gnome-desktop.spec : Re-Apply patch which fixes bugster:6695640
mattman
parents: 9472
diff changeset
    12
+++ gnome-menus-2.23.1/desktop-directories/QuickStart.directory.in	2008-05-29 13:13:49.713966000 +0100
14401
b95c41e67d3f 2008-09-30 Takao Fujiwara <[email protected]>
fujiwara
parents: 12527
diff changeset
    13
@@ -0,0 +1,8 @@
7151
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    14
+[Desktop Entry]
14401
b95c41e67d3f 2008-09-30 Takao Fujiwara <[email protected]>
fujiwara
parents: 12527
diff changeset
    15
+# SUN_BRANDING
7151
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    16
+_Name=Quick Start Applications
14401
b95c41e67d3f 2008-09-30 Takao Fujiwara <[email protected]>
fujiwara
parents: 12527
diff changeset
    17
+# SUN_BRANDING
7151
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    18
+_Comment=Quick Start Applications
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    19
+Icon=gnome-favorites
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    20
+Type=Directory
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    21
+Encoding=UTF-8
12527
ecafaa5ea72b * base-specs/gnome-desktop.spec : Re-Apply patch which fixes bugster:6695640
mattman
parents: 9472
diff changeset
    22
--- gnome-menus-2.23.1.old/layout/Makefile.am	2008-04-21 20:49:29.000000000 +0100
ecafaa5ea72b * base-specs/gnome-desktop.spec : Re-Apply patch which fixes bugster:6695640
mattman
parents: 9472
diff changeset
    23
+++ gnome-menus-2.23.1/layout/Makefile.am	2008-05-29 13:14:33.999238000 +0100
ecafaa5ea72b * base-specs/gnome-desktop.spec : Re-Apply patch which fixes bugster:6695640
mattman
parents: 9472
diff changeset
    24
@@ -5,6 +5,7 @@
ecafaa5ea72b * base-specs/gnome-desktop.spec : Re-Apply patch which fixes bugster:6695640
mattman
parents: 9472
diff changeset
    25
 menu_DATA =               		\
7151
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    26
 	applications.menu		\
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    27
 	settings.menu			\
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    28
+	quickstart.menu			\
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    29
 	$(NULL)
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    30
 
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    31
 EXTRA_DIST= $(menu_DATA)
12527
ecafaa5ea72b * base-specs/gnome-desktop.spec : Re-Apply patch which fixes bugster:6695640
mattman
parents: 9472
diff changeset
    32
--- gnome-menus-2.23.1.old/layout/quickstart.menu	1970-01-01 01:00:00.000000000 +0100
ecafaa5ea72b * base-specs/gnome-desktop.spec : Re-Apply patch which fixes bugster:6695640
mattman
parents: 9472
diff changeset
    33
+++ gnome-menus-2.23.1/layout/quickstart.menu	2008-05-29 13:20:56.988665000 +0100
7151
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    34
@@ -0,0 +1,27 @@
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    35
+<!DOCTYPE Menu PUBLIC "-//freedesktop//DTD Menu 1.0//EN"
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    36
+ "http://www.freedesktop.org/standards/menu-spec/1.0/menu.dtd">
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    37
+
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    38
+<Menu>
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    39
+
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    40
+  <Name>Quick Start</Name>
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    41
+  <Directory>QuickStart.directory</Directory>
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    42
+
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    43
+  <!-- Scan legacy dirs first, as later items take priority -->
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    44
+  <KDELegacyDirs/>
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    45
+  <LegacyDir>/etc/X11/applnk</LegacyDir>
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    46
+  <LegacyDir>/usr/share/gnome/apps</LegacyDir>
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    47
+
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    48
+  <!-- Read standard .directory and .desktop file locations -->
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    49
+  <DefaultAppDirs/>
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    50
+  <DefaultDirectoryDirs/>
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    51
+
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    52
+  <!-- Read in overrides and child menus from applications-merged/ -->
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    53
+  <DefaultMergeDirs/>
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    54
+
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    55
+    <Include>
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    56
+      <And>
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    57
+        <Category>X-Sun-Quick-Start</Category>
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    58
+      </And>
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    59
+    </Include>
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    60
+
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    61
+</Menu> <!-- End Quick Start -->
12527
ecafaa5ea72b * base-specs/gnome-desktop.spec : Re-Apply patch which fixes bugster:6695640
mattman
parents: 9472
diff changeset
    62
--- gnome-menus-2.23.1.old/simple-editor/GMenuSimpleEditor/menutreemodel.py	2008-04-21 20:49:30.000000000 +0100
ecafaa5ea72b * base-specs/gnome-desktop.spec : Re-Apply patch which fixes bugster:6695640
mattman
parents: 9472
diff changeset
    63
+++ gnome-menus-2.23.1/simple-editor/GMenuSimpleEditor/menutreemodel.py	2008-05-29 13:16:04.502457000 +0100
ecafaa5ea72b * base-specs/gnome-desktop.spec : Re-Apply patch which fixes bugster:6695640
mattman
parents: 9472
diff changeset
    64
@@ -104,7 +104,7 @@
7151
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    65
         self.icon_theme = gtk.icon_theme_get_default ()
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    66
 
7765
0eb902f6f891 2006-07-26 Damien Carbery <[email protected]>
dc144907
parents: 7151
diff changeset
    67
         if (len (menu_files) < 1):
0eb902f6f891 2006-07-26 Damien Carbery <[email protected]>
dc144907
parents: 7151
diff changeset
    68
-            menu_files = ["applications.menu", "settings.menu"]
0eb902f6f891 2006-07-26 Damien Carbery <[email protected]>
dc144907
parents: 7151
diff changeset
    69
+            menu_files = ["quickstart.menu", "applications.menu", "settings.menu"]
0eb902f6f891 2006-07-26 Damien Carbery <[email protected]>
dc144907
parents: 7151
diff changeset
    70
 
0eb902f6f891 2006-07-26 Damien Carbery <[email protected]>
dc144907
parents: 7151
diff changeset
    71
         for menu_file in menu_files:
7151
e12d13af1f84 2006-04-28 Glynn Foster <[email protected]>
gf115653
parents:
diff changeset
    72
             tree = gmenu.lookup_tree (menu_file, gmenu.FLAGS_INCLUDE_EXCLUDED)